Recent charm physics results from CLEO

In this talk I present recent charm physics results from the CLEO experiment. Final state interactions and W-annihilation effects in charmed mesons decays are discussed. These include an isospin analysis of D→K bar K1 observation of the candidate W-annihilation decay Ds+→ωπ+, and evidence of non-factorizable effects in Ds+→ηπ+, η'π+, ηρ+, and η'ρ+ decays. Presented next are CLEO close-quote s observations of the spin (3)/(2)+ excited charmed baryons Σc*++ and Σc*0, and the excited charmed-strange baryons Ξc*+ and Ξc*0. I conclude with future prospects in charm physics with CLEO close-quote s new silicon detector. copyright 1997 American Institute of Physics
